Breakfast is often thought of as the most important meal of the day, but a new study shows that it actually is.
Researchers at the University of Iowa found that free school breakfasts help kids from low-income families do better academically. Schools that participate in the School Breakfast Program typically score higher in math, science, and reading, than schools that don’t offer free breakfasts.
